The files that I posted have registory.xml with the sort by Title (ascending order) and sort by Creation date (descending order).
The file was extracted from Ultimate Toolbox. The sort works when grouped by albums and ungrouped (all icons).

The explore_plugin_full.rco has the labels modified to say "By Title" and "Creation Date" in all languages.
Some labels for Package Manager were taken from Rebug's explore_plugin_full.rco which had them translated for all languages.

The txt_loading_icon was replaced with a ring image to avoid the rotating icons in the File Explorer
and the label "★ app_home/PS3_GAME" was replaced with "★ PlayStation"

I think you can use directly the explore_plugin_full.rco and registory.xml that I posted. I'm using it and it looks fine so far.

To create the mod I used as base the explore_plugin_full.rco from your {LAST] package. posted yesterday (July 13, 2021)

@DeViL303 Is "Show Full IP Info" working on 4.88 Evilnat? My Rebug DEX PS3 has this by default but I thought it was a DEX only feature?
Yes it should work. It uses the xmb_plugin.sprx from 4.84 DEX. So far it works fine on newer firmware.

There might be a small risk to using DEX plugins on CEX, but as every HEN install uses the explore_plugin.sprx from DEX the risk is probably not worth worrying about.
